Paris: Rafael Nadal defeated world number 1 Novak Djokovic to win his 13th French Open title at the Roland Garros, and once again confirming that he is the king of clay.

With this win Nadal also equaled Roger Federer's record of 20 Grand Slam men's titles.

The 34-year-old second seed Nadal produced one of his finest displays and outclassed world number one Djokovic in a 6-0 6-2 7-5 to win his record-extending 13th title at Roland Garros.

Top seed Djokovic, 33, lost a completed match for the first time in 2020.

The Serb was overwhelmed by Nadal's rapid start, which resulted in him producing a despondent display.

Djokovic, who was aiming for an 18th Grand Slam title, lost ground on Nadal and Federer in their ongoing battle to finish with the most major wins.

Nadal won the match in two hours 41 minutes with a kicking ace out wide on his first match point, leaving the Spaniard laughing as he fell to his knees on the court where he has enjoyed so much success.
